NATIONAL HURRICANE CENTER NORTH ATLANTIC OBJECTIVE AIDS FOR

TROPICAL DEPRESSION INVEST (AL962004) ON 20040824 1200 UTC

...00 HRS... ...12 HRS... ...24 HRS... ...36 HRS...
040824 1200 040825 0000 040825 1200 040826 0000

LAT LON LAT LON LAT LON LAT LON
BAMD 10.3N 32.1W 10.7N 34.8W 11.1N 37.4W 11.7N 39.7W
BAMM 10.3N 32.1W 10.7N 34.9W 11.0N 37.6W 11.5N 40.0W
A98E 10.3N 32.1W 10.6N 35.2W 10.8N 38.3W 11.1N 41.1W
LBAR 10.3N 32.1W 10.7N 35.0W 11.0N 38.0W 11.6N 41.1W
SHIP 25KTS 33KTS 43KTS 52KTS
DSHP 25KTS 33KTS 43KTS 52KTS

...48 HRS... ...72 HRS... ...96 HRS... ..120 HRS...
040826 1200 040827 1200 040828 1200 040829 1200

LAT LON LAT LON LAT LON LAT LON
BAMD 12.6N 41.8W 14.6N 44.9W 16.1N 46.9W 16.9N 48.6W
BAMM 12.4N 41.9W 14.3N 44.6W 15.8N 45.8W 17.0N 46.8W
A98E 11.3N 43.7W 11.6N 48.0W 11.3N 51.8W 11.2N 55.7W
LBAR 12.3N 44.0W 14.5N 48.5W 16.0N 51.1W 16.4N 52.6W
SHIP 62KTS 74KTS 81KTS 85KTS
DSHP 62KTS 74KTS 81KTS 85KTS

...INITIAL CONDITIONS...
LATCUR = 10.3N LONCUR = 32.1W DIRCUR = 275DEG SPDCUR = 15KT
LATM12 = 10.1N LONM12 = 29.0W DIRM12 = 274DEG SPDM12 = 15KT
LATM24 = 9.8N LONM24 = 26.4W
WNDCUR = 25KT RMAXWD = 50NM WNDM12 = 25KT
CENPRS = 1010MB OUTPRS = 1014MB OUTRAD = 200NM SDEPTH = D
RD34NE = 0NM RD34SE = 0NM RD34SW = 0NM RD34NW = 0NM

Moving west 275 degrees 15kts at this run.
